Zero Industrial Targets Cleantech Capital Access at Evok Innovations LP Summit

According to a recent LinkedIn post from Zero Industrial, co‑founder Jim McDermott is scheduled to attend the Evok Innovations 2026 LP Summit in Vancouver on April 7–8. The event is described as a gathering of investors, startups, government agencies, and strategic partners focused on commercialization pathways for cleantech projects.

The post suggests that Zero Industrial views engagement with capital providers at this summit as an important step as its portfolio progresses toward large‑scale deployment. For investors, this emphasis on investor networking and commercialization venues may signal an active effort to secure funding and partnerships that could accelerate scale‑up and project execution.

By positioning itself within a curated cleantech investor ecosystem, Zero Industrial may be seeking to strengthen its role in industrial electrification and clean energy markets. Successful outcomes from such interactions could influence the company’s access to growth capital, speed to market for its solutions, and its competitive standing in the broader industrial decarbonization landscape.
